What you will learn
Learn a production-tested approach to texture painting and generating normal and displacement maps with ZBrush 3.1. Contains nearly 4 hours of time-saving texturing and sculpting techniques that are are widely being used throughout Film and Games. Perfect for new and intermediate artists using ZBrush. Popular highlights include: Importing Geometry into ZBrush; Working with Morph Targets; Image-based Texture Painting; Hand-painting Texture Maps; Sculpting on Multiple Subdivision Levels; Controlling Stroke Attributes; Creating Custom Alpha Brushes; Utilizing Layers to Localize Detail; Using Stencils for Sculpting Details; Tuning Alpha Brushes; Simulating Effects of Weight & Gravity; Polypainting Techniques; Painting with Depth and Color Simultaneously; Painting Detail Cavity Masking; Using ZMapper and Displacement Exporter; Generating Normal and Displacement Maps; Using Normal and Displacement Maps in Primary 3D App.
